In the water conflict mediation and resolution field, several key roles contribute to addressing pressing environmental and societal challenges.

This section highlights the demand for professionals in these roles, represented through a 3D Google Charts pie chart.

The chart showcases four primary roles related to water conflict mediation and resolution: 1. Water Engineer: Water engineers deal with the design and maintenance of water infrastructure systems, ensuring adequate supply and efficient water usage. 2. Water Policy Analyst: These professionals analyze and formulate water policies, guidelines, and regulations to promote sustainable water resources management. 3. Water Conflict Negotiator: These experts facilitate discussions and negotiations between conflicting parties, helping them reach agreements on water-related issues. 4. Environmental Lawyer: Environmental lawyers advise and represent various stakeholders in legal matters related to water resources, environmental regulations, and conservation.
